Leadership Review Briefing — Retirement of the Dunmar Product Line

Dunmar units will be discontinued at fiscal year end. Remaining inventory clears through the Westrel channel at standard markdowns. Support obligations run eighteen months post-sale; costs are provisioned. Affected staff redeploy to the Solace line. The confidential rationale follows below.

board note of tagug-hahag: Praionax Logistics is in early talks to buy Julaxek Group for about $36.3 million. The Julmir launch date is March 1, and nothing goes to the press before then.

**TKT-2209: Vault locked, blocking reset-flow release**

Hey — the Quillhaven secrets vault locked itself after too many bad attempts during the password-reset revamp testing. Release branch `reset-flow-v2` can't fetch signing creds until it's unsealed, so the Thursday cut is blocked. Once you're ready to unseal it, use the recovery passphrase below.

unlock words, fawig-bagef: olidor-holir-istox-holath-tamys-quenion-giliel

Please arrange same-day transport of the notarised deed for the Millhaven property transfer. The document is an original, signed and sealed this morning, and cannot be replaced without a full re-notarisation, which would delay completion by weeks. It will be in a sealed grey folder at the front desk from 13:00. The driver must not fold, scan, or photograph it. The confidential hand-over instruction for the courier appears directly below.

courier memo of yajef-bajep: the frawyn jordor courier leaves the norwyn ledger at gate 2781 under passcode 330769

## Step 4 — Publish the Brambleware component library

Bump the version in `lib.toml` using the usual rules: patch for visual tweaks, minor for new components, major if any prop changes shape. Tag the release before pushing — the registry at Orchard rejects untagged bundles. Once tagged, the publish script reads the registry credential from your env file, so make sure it's current. That credential belongs on the very next line.

secret setting of tafog-fawef: COURIER_KEY5=230ef